Overview

We are seeking a meticulous and experienced Payroll Administrator to join our team. The successful candidate will be responsible for processing various payrolls on VIP for all WSP Operating Companies. This role requires a keen eye for detail and the ability to differentiate between permanent and contract or fixed-term staff.

Key Responsibilities
  • VIP payroll administration and processing
  • Manage workflow to ensure all payroll transactions are processed accurately and timeously, with procedures in place to provide strong internal controls and good governance in the payroll.
  • Assist in processing payrolls in South Africa and across Africa (Moz, DRC, Ghana) to ensure timely and accurate payment to staff and submission of legislative returns.
  • Remain current on new legislation and regulatory rulings influencing payroll and reporting requirements. Enforce adherence and advise management on required actions.
  • Run the payroll interface - General Ledger, Leave provision, and 3rd party payments.
  • Administer reimbursements to employees (e.g., Credit cards and petrol cards).
  • Balance and reconcile payroll-related payments and deductions to VIP reports prior to transmission to validate confirmed reports.
  • Prepare accurately and timely reports as required by the Finance and Human Resources Departments.
  • Carry out self-audits on the master payroll schedule.
  • Prepare Bank Control Account reconciliations.
  • Prepare reconciliation of all salary and share bank accounts.
  • Resolve General Ledger queries from Finance.
  • Update all employees’ Employment Equity and Skills Development information on the VIP system.
  • Reconciliation and submission of Employee benefits. Manage the interface between Employee benefits and respective third parties. Ensure reconciliations are done to match third-party records.
  • Maintenance and accurate capturing of Leave records, and completion of leave reconciliations. Advise the Human Resources Department of excessive sick and unpaid leave concerns.
  • Maintain data integrity and data updates of the payroll system.
  • Prepare and distribute IRP5 certificates each year.
  • Medical Aid and Pension Fund administration.
  • General admin duties including filing.
